to labor together
sunodino describes laboring together in the shared groaning of all creation.
The attested use depicts a shared experience of labor: in Romans 8:22, the present singular verb occurs in the statement that all creation groans together and labors together until now.

In Romans 8:22, συνωδίνει is a present active indicative singular verb within the statement about all creation. The APB renders the clause, “all creation groans together and labors together until now,” presenting the action as shared labor alongside shared groaning.
